Description

Divider
  • With this build you are NOT the main damage dealer. Your job is to stagger as much trash, elites and specialists as possible to allow your team to dispatch them easily. It might seem useless but do not underestimate how much value comes out of this. I have played with this build on difficulties up to Auric and it has not yet disappointed.
     
  • Smite is going to be your primary tool with this build. Your goal is to stagger as many enemies as possible to prevent them from reaching you and your team. Battle Meditation is really helpful here as with each kill (even trash) you have a 10% chance to quell 10% Peril, increasing how much time you got before having to quell or vent.
     
  • The Covenant Mk VI Blaze Force Greatsword is great against most enemies when they get too close or appear behind you. Blazing Spirit helps with some of the "tougher" enemies by setting them on fire with critical hits.

     

  • In a situation where you NEED to kill some of the "heavier" stuff, or simply want to quickly kill a single enemy, the Nomanus Mk VI Electrokinetic Force Staff fits in perfectly with it's high damage and stagger. 
     
  • When high on peril simply use your Venting Shriek or just quell since the quelling speed is so fast you can usually get rid of your peril entirely before the enemies even get back up.
     
  •  Empowered Psionics is the cherry on top, increasing your Smite's damage and spread.
     
  • Perilous Combustion, Souldrinker and Wildfire are really useful here, as when you manage to kill an Elite or Specialist enemy while Smiting (which is gonna happen more often than you might think), you set nearby enemies on fire which on death restore 15% of your toughness, increase your crit chance by 5% AND spread the fire to even more enemies, essentially going in a loop, being incredibly helpful with crowd control and trash clear.
